Tantrums at 11 months!

Any suggestions on how to deal with tantrums this early(11 mo)? Its starting to become a daily event. If you take something away that she is trying to put in her mouth she screams and throws herself on the floor kicking and crying.  Do I ignore it or try to console her?

Re: Tantrums at 11 months!

  • When I take something from DD and she starts crying, I just try to redirect her to something else.  I replace what I am taking with something appropriate.  Sometimes she takes it, other times not.

  • C is doing this too. I just carry her to the middle of the room, lay her on the floor in all of her kicking/screaming glory, and I walk out. I find that if I stay there, even trying to distract, she screams longer. If I walk out, she stops in about 10 seconds. The instant the screaming stops, I swoop her up and we go about playing.

  • Uggg we have been dealing with tantrums for 2 months...she knows exactly who she can get away with things with (daddy!)

    Usually I redirect her to something she is allowed to play with or put in her mouth...if she still tantrums (which she does sometimes) I ignore the tantrum itself, and try to make another activity seem like its the most fun thing in the world. I NEVER pick her up or give attention to her negative behaviors. Her tantrums have been happening a lot less lately, so I think she is starting to understand.

    I have a behavioral psyc backround...which has helped a ton....although it much more difficult when youre dealing with your own!

  • I empathize and then redirect. If he continues, I will ignore it.
